    As one of the more noticeable taquerias in Salem, I'm genuinely surprised there aren't more reviews…read morefor El Padrino. (#1) For years when this taco cart operated along Portland Road (#2) it was low on the radar but known in the community. Fast forward a few years, it's not quite a brick & mortar, but a space for patrons to sit inside to enjoy their food while everything is cooked outside on a cart. The format isn't for everyone (#3), but it's right up my alley. Beyond the colorful murals along the interior and spacious seating, this is still very much a dive. The place is open typically at night and the cloud of grease that permeates the room from all the fatty meats being grilled up. The ventilation is questionable and the seating (fold up chairs and plastic tables) is hardly glamorous. I don't know if I'd have it any other way. For some folks, seeing certain taco meats sitting in a pool of lard / fat / questionable liquid might be an eyesore but once the grilling begins it's a new ballgame. I enjoy almost all the meats, whether it's their famous al pastor sitting on a tromp with a pineapple on top, or their variety of cecina, carnitas, cabeza (cheek, mainly), barbacoa, and asada. There's no guarantee of what they'll have on any given night, so I'm usually good with whatever they have available. The charred grill is also the same place for their tortillas, which are also fried in said lard, and give off this smokiness that might not be everyone's cup of tea. I think their barbacoa, which is chivo (#4) style, is really the best thing they have. The meat is incredibly tender, juicy, and full of flavor. It completely encapsulates their namesake in "ricos tacos" as one of their signature items. As always, it is cash only and speaking Spanish is a must. I'm not saying it's the best taqueria in the city, but for late night eats, it's certainly one of ones to beat. __________ (#1) Aka "The Godfather" (#2) Twas another time: https://www.yelp.com/biz/taqueria-el-padrino-salem (#3) Real talk: Most folks in Salem will likely never go to a place like this. That's really too bad. (#4) Goat, my amigos.
